Floor Coating Repair in Charlotte, NC
Floor coating repair services focus on restoring the durability and appearance of existing floor coatings in residential properties. This service is ideal for projects involving cracked, chipped, or worn coatings on concrete, garage floors, basement slabs, or other sealed surfaces. Property owners typically seek this service to address surface damage, improve safety, and enhance the overall look of their floors without the need for complete replacement.
Before requesting floor coating repair,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of damage, the types of coatings that can be repaired, and the best methods for restoring the surface. It’s important to consider the current condition of the coating, any underlying issues such as moisture or cracks, and the desired outcome for the finished surface. Proper assessment helps ensure that repairs are effective and that the floor maintains long-lasting protection and visual appeal.

Floor Coating Repair Questions
What types of floor coating repairs are common? Common repairs include fixing cracks, chips, and surface peeling to restore the appearance and durability of the floor.
How can I tell if my floor needs coating repair? Signs include visible cracks, dull or peeling surfaces, and areas where the coating has worn away or become damaged.
What surfaces are suitable for floor coating repair? Concrete, epoxy, and polished floors are typical surfaces that can benefit from coating repairs to improve longevity and look.
What benefits does coating repair provide? Repairing the coating helps protect the underlying surface, enhances appearance, and extends the lifespan of the floor.
